Suggest Treatment For Persistent Cough Along With White Mucus Despite Taking Antibiotics
the Dr.said i had brain infection in the front left lobe.he gave me antibiotic.ssince then i have a cough all the time spitting up white mucus. the left side of my head feel heavier than the other side.when i cough i become incoherent.idon t know whats going on.i be about to pass out.i ve been to the asthma/sinus and allergy specialty,he is the one put me on antibiotic.i m still having a rough time when i cough.i went to the ent Dr. he said i was allergic to my blood pressure meds.they changed that.i m still coughing but not as often because i took myself off the singulair.but there is something wrong with my head i almost passes out when i cough .i be completely drunk.
Hello and Welcome to ‘Ask A Doctor’ service. I have reviewed your query and here is my advice.
The basic management depends upon the root cause evaluation which may be drug induced, allergy, infection related, low immune system response, central nervous system lesion or others.
In our clinic, I recommend a thorough case evaluation with supportive blood tests, X-ray chest and pulmonary function test to decide future line of action.
Till that time, deep breathing exercises, gargles with salted lukewarm water helps great.
